Protected connectivity is a recurring theme in discussions about rugged devices like the DT Research DT312RP tablet, which is built for extreme environments such as field research and emergency response. These devices emphasize hardware durability to maintain reliable network access under harsh conditions, including drops, dust, water, and temperature extremes. The tag covers how ruggedized hardware ensures consistent connectivity in demanding professional settings, where standard consumer devices would fail. Topics include the importance of protected connectivity for mission-critical operations and the design features that safeguard network links in the field.
